查詢

ImagickDraw::pathLineToAbsolute()函式—用法及示例

「 將路徑中的下一個點指定為絕對座標點,相對於當前點 」


函式名: ImagickDraw::pathLineToAbsolute()

函式描述:將路徑中的下一個點指定為絕對座標點,相對於當前點。

引數:無

返回值:該方法沒有返回值。

適用版本:該方法在Imagick擴充套件版本3.0.0及以上可用。

用法:

$draw = new ImagickDraw();

// 設定起始點
$draw->pathStart();

// 將下一個點指定為絕對座標點
$draw->pathLineToAbsolute(100, 100);

// 繪製路徑
$draw->pathFinish();

// 應用路徑到影象
$image = new Imagick();
$image->newImage(200, 200, 'white');
$image->setImageFormat('png');
$image->drawImage($draw);

// 顯示影象
header('Content-type: image/png');
echo $image;

示例解釋: 上述示例中,我們建立了一個ImagickDraw物件,並使用pathStart()方法設定起始點。然後,使用pathLineToAbsolute()方法將下一個點指定為絕對座標點(100, 100)。接下來,使用pathFinish()方法完成路徑的繪製。然後,我們建立一個Imagick物件,並設定其大小為200x200畫素,背景為白色。接著,將繪製好的路徑應用到影象上,並將影象格式設定為PNG。最後,透過輸出影象的方式顯示在瀏覽器中。

注意:在使用該方法之前,確保已經安裝了Imagick擴充套件,並且版本符合要求。

補充糾錯
熱門PHP函式
分享連結